Monday, July 15, 1957 Earthquake
The earthquake hit Spain on Monday, July 15, 1957 at 09:36 UTC with a magnitude of 5.2. The closest known location in the current dataset is Rota (Spain - ES), about 86.9 km away. The epicenter is located at longitude -7.272 and latitude 36.356.
